What functional groups are in galactose?

In glucose and galactose, the carbonyl group is on the C1 carbon, forming an aldehyde group. In fructose, the carbonyl group is on the C2 carbon, forming a ketone group. The former sugars are called aldoses based on the aldehyde group that is formed; the latter is designated as a ketose based on the ketone group.

What happens to galactose in the body?

In normal conditions, galactose is quickly and almost completely metabolized to glucose in the liver. Galactose serves as a substrate for cerebrosides, gangliosides and mucoproteins in the brain and nervous system, which supports its neural and immunological role [2,3,6,7].

What’s the difference between glucose and galactose?

Glucose and galactose are both simple structures made of a six-carbon ring. They are almost identical, but galactose differs slightly in the orientation of functional groups around the fourth carbon. Galactose has a higher melting point than glucose as a result of the structural differences.
